Human Resources Manager
Cabinetworks Group is a nationwide team designing and manufacturing kitchen cabinets. As the HR Manager in Manufacturing, you will support the local HR department, ensuring compliance with policies and fostering a positive culture while overseeing various HR initiatives and programs.

Responsibilities
Ensure compliance with all federal and state regulations at all plant locations, including FMLA and workers' compensation
Provide local Plant HR staff with guidance to address issues and sustain positive, productive, and compliant work environments
Work with Plant HR staff in the investigation of discrimination or harassment complaints, Company policy violations, and recommend corrective action, if appropriate
Manage the recruitment and selection process
Develop and implement HR strategies and initiatives aligned with the overall business strategy
Bridge management and employee relations by addressing demands, grievances, or other issues
Oversee and manage a performance appraisal system that drives high performance
Conduct FLSA and HR audits as needed at plant locations
Provide project support, including: research, report generation, preventative labor assistance, etc
Support the department during the annual budget process
Provide monthly labor/employee relations updates
Assess training needs to apply and monitor training programs
Report to management and provide decision support through HR metrics
Conduct HRIS audits as needed for the corporate headquarters
Provide compliance support to the plants, including workers' compensation and FMLA
Ensure legal compliance throughout human resource management
